Fine. - An original pen & ink drawing consisting of 3 panels drawn on 7-1/8 inch high by 17 inch wide Bristol board. Drawn and inked by Mike Marland, the strip portrays a neighbot commenting that it will take Sim "forever to clean out the punkin guts!" from his giant pumpkin in order to make a Jack-o-lantern. Sim has worked out a clever solution which he explains to his neighbor "I put a pig in there!" Signed "Marland" along the outline of the pumpkin in the last panel with the date "10.23.06" inked in the bottom margin along the left of the first panel. The syndicate's credits, printed on a strip of paper, are mounted between the two panels. The strip is additionally signed in full by Mike Marland in blue ink next to the date. Near fine. A wonderful commentary on the farmer's life. R.F.D. is a weekly comic strip about the Pool family, owners of Poole's Dairy Farm, and their life in the rural New Hampshire town of Smithfield. Fine .
